Lake Pleasant Crossing is a retail center in Peoria, AZ that offers a variety of shopping and dining options for visitors.
With a convenient location and a range of stores and restaurants, Lake Pleasant Crossing provides a pleasant shopping experience for the local community.
Generated from their business information